Japan Rectangular MIL Spec Connector Market Insights

The Japan Rectangular MIL Spec Connector Market serves a critical role in military, aerospace, defense, and industrial applications. These connectors are designed to meet rigorous military standards for durability, reliability, and performance in extreme environments. They are widely used in communication systems, radar, missile systems, and other defense equipment, where secure and stable connections are essential. The market’s growth is driven by increasing defense budgets, technological advancements, and the need for high-performance connectors in modern military hardware. Additionally, the demand for miniaturized and lightweight connectors is rising, aligning with the trend towards more compact and efficient military systems. Japan’s focus on advanced defense infrastructure further propels the adoption of these specialized connectors, making the market a vital component of the country’s defense industry landscape.

Japan Rectangular MIL Spec Connector Market By Type Segment Analysis

The Japan market for rectangular MIL Spec connectors is segmented primarily based on connector type, including variations such as rectangular modular connectors, high-density connectors, and multi-pin configurations. These segments are classified according to their pin count, size, and specific application compatibility, with each type tailored to meet the rigorous standards of military and aerospace applications. Among these, high-density connectors are gaining prominence due to their ability to accommodate increasing data transmission requirements within compact form factors, making them a preferred choice for advanced defense systems.

Estimating the market size by type, the high-density connector segment is projected to account for approximately 40% of the total market value over the next five years, driven by technological advancements and increasing demand for miniaturized yet high-performance connectors. Modular connectors follow closely, representing around 30%, as their flexibility and ease of integration support diverse military applications. The multi-pin segment, while historically dominant, is experiencing a gradual decline in growth rate, indicating a maturing market. The overall market for rectangular MIL Spec connectors is expected to grow at a CAGR of approximately 4.5% from 2023 to 2033, with high-density connectors leading the growth trajectory due to ongoing innovations in signal integrity and durability. Technological advancements, such as improved contact materials and enhanced sealing technologies, are further propelling the adoption of high-density connectors, positioning them as the future standard in military-grade applications.

Japan Rectangular MIL Spec Connector Market By Application Segment Analysis

The application landscape for rectangular MIL Spec connectors in Japan spans several key sectors, including defense & military, aerospace, homeland security, and naval systems. Defense & military applications constitute the largest segment, accounting for over 50% of the market, driven by the need for reliable, rugged connectors capable of withstanding extreme environmental conditions and operational stresses. Aerospace applications are also significant, particularly in commercial and military aircraft, where connectors facilitate critical communication, navigation, and control systems. Homeland security, including surveillance and border security systems, is an emerging application segment, reflecting increasing investments in national security infrastructure.

Market size estimates suggest that the defense & military segment will continue to dominate, with a projected CAGR of approximately 4.8% over the next decade, fueled by ongoing modernization programs and procurement of advanced weaponry and communication systems. The aerospace segment is expected to grow at a slightly lower rate of around 3.9%, driven by technological upgrades in aircraft systems and increased defense spending. The homeland security segment, while currently smaller, is anticipated to exhibit the highest growth rate, approximately 6%, as Japan enhances its security infrastructure and adopts more sophisticated communication networks. Key growth accelerators include technological innovations such as improved electromagnetic interference shielding, enhanced environmental resistance, and miniaturization of connector components, which are critical for modern defense and aerospace applications.
